Hi blackepoisin, which parts of the update do you not like?

Old versions of Firefox are always available, but not recommended. There's more info in this article: Install an older version of Firefox.

I'd love to hear your concerns, but to address some points other users have raised:

Tab Bar Appearance

Some users have said these are problems for them:

(1) Low contrast of black on gray is harder to see (2) Takes up more space vertically (3) Prefer to have separators between inactive/background tabs (4) Using text to indicate playing/muted state is harder to see at a glance than the old icon (5) Prefer tabs to be "connected"

For #1, if you prefer the colors of the "Default" theme from Firefox 57-88, someone created an add-on theme that emulates it. You can give it a try here:

https://addons.mozilla.org/firefox/addon/photon-colors/

If that color doesn't suit you, the Firefox Color extension lets you create your own theme:

https://addons.mozilla.org/firefox/addon/firefox-color/

For #2, you could take a look at Compact mode. More info in: Compact mode workaround in Firefox.

For #2-#5, you can restyle your tab bar by creates a userChrome.css file. It's a bit of project for first-timers, but if these issues are priorities for you, I'm happy to explain in more detail.

Finally, for testing purposes, the developers left a preference to switch the tab bar and address bar between new style and old style in Firefox 89. This is not expected to continue in Firefox 91, but maybe you want to use it for now.

(1) In a new tab, type or paste about:config in the address bar and press Enter/Return. Click the button accepting the risk.

(2) In the search box in the page, type or paste browser.proton.enabled and pause while the list is filtered

(3) Double-click the preference to switch between true (new style) and false (old style)
